Various Ni–Co catalysts supported on alumina were produced by the mechanochemical technique and applied to CO2 Methanation. X-ray diffraction, temperature-programmed reduction with H2 (H2–TPR), and nitrogen physisorption were used to characterize the produced catalysts. The results of investigating three active phase percentages of Ni–Co, including 10%, 15%, and 20%, showed that the activity of Ni-based catalysts was affected with the cobalt addition. The introduction of Co improved the dispersion of Ni particles in the catalyst, and the incorporation of cobalt into the Ni–Al2O3 caused a decline in the surface area and an increase in crystal size. The effect of adding equal amounts of 5, 10, and 15% Co to 5 N, 10 N, and 15 N was also investigated in this study. The changes in the molar ratios of Ni/Co had a remarkable effect on the performance of the catalyst at temperatures from 200 to 500 °C. From our results on the effect of adding an equal amount of 5, 10, and 15% Co to 5 N, 10 N, and 15 N, it can be concluded that the 10N10C catalyst is more active than 10Ni while 5N5C and 15N15C showed lower activities than 5 N and 15 N.
